The ODrive Micro fits in every nook and cranny, bringing up to 100W of high-precision motor control to your application, with:
- Locking connectors for high reliability wire harness 
- A tiny 32 mm x 32 mm x 7.5 mm form factor 
- Up to 180W peak, 100W continuous power 
- Onboard magnetic encoder for back-of-motor mounting 
- Shared software architecture with all current generation ODrives, including Web GUI support 
- Customization, integration and licensing available 
FEATURES & SPECS
- Single-axis (controls 1 motor) 
- High performance servo control of BLDC, PMAC, and ACIM motors 
- Torque, velocity, position, and trajectory control modes 
- Sensorless speed control 
- 10-30V Operation (32V max) 
- Up to 3.5A continuous, 7A peak current 
- Control over CAN 
ELECTRICAL FEATURES
- CAN 2.0B @ 1Mbps with simple protocol (CAN-FD Firmware Coming Soon) 
- On-board magnetic encoder: MA702 
- Supports offboard quadrature, hall, and SPI encoders. 
- Incremental encoders and hall sensors have on-board input filters 
- Daisy-chainable CAN connectors for easy wiring 
MECHANICAL SPECIFICATIONS
- Board Dimensions - 32mm x 32mm 
- Locking, low profile JST-GH connectors for I/O and feedback 
CONTROLS SPECIFICATIONS
- 24kHz PWM frequency - 48kHz motor ripple current frequency 
- 8kHz control loop frequency (24kHz current control loop coming soon) 
- 700Hz max recommended electrical frequency (2000Hz support coming soon)
